I don’t believe in taking right decisions – Ratan Tata

I don’t believe in taking right decisions: A fabulous inspirational quote by Ratan Tata talks about decisions in life and how we sometimes can get hung up in the notion of perfection. No decision will ever be perfect, we will always have something or the other to lose. The main point to remember in decision-making is the affordable loss. And most times, we don’t consider time lost in making decisions.

5 Key Differences Between Managers and Leaders

Differences between leaders and managers

Differences between managers and leaders: Although technically all roles can bring out leadership within them, it is important to differentiate between the purpose of leadership and managerial roles in an organisational context. The purpose of a leader is to provide direction, think of the future, and provide a vision for the organisation or a team. On the other hand, the manager’s job most often is to optimise the resources available to achieve the overall vision as desired. Usually, the managerial focus is on efficiency whereas effectiveness is a leadership question.
